Genetic variability studies in cucumber (Cucumis sativus L.) genotypes under hill zone of Karnataka


Author(s): Anusha Bhagwat, V Srinivasa, Devaraju, Sharavati Bhammanakati and AS Shubha

Abstract: Thirty diverse genotypes of cucumber collected from different indigenous sources were planted in randomized complete block design and were assessed to know the nature and magnitude of variability for different horticultural traits. The analysis of variance indicated significantly higher amount of variability among the genotypes for all the characters studied. High magnitude of GCV and PCV (>20 per cent) were observed for node at first female flower appear, total number of fruits per vine, fruit length, flesh thickness, average fruit weight, fruit yield per vine, fruit yield per hectare, chlorophyll content and rind thickness. High heritability coupled with high genetic advance as per cent over mean was recorded for the characters viz., field emergence, vine length, number of nodes per vine, node at first male flower appear, days to first male flowering, node at first female flower appear, days to first female flowering, total number of fruits per vine, fruit diameter, fruit length, flesh thickness, average fruit weight, yield per vine, yield per hectare, chlorophyll content and rind thickness. The study indicated that the characters with high GCV, PCV, heritability and genetic advance can be considered for direct selection for improvement in cucumber genotypes.
